On October 12, 2021 6:06 PM, Gerd Hoffmann wrote: > On Tue, Oct 05, 2021 at 11:39:17AM +0800, Min Xu wrote: > > RFC: https://bugzilla.tianocore.org/show_bug.cgi?id=3429 > > > > Intel TDX architecture does not prescribe a specific software > > convention to perform I/O from the guest TD. Guest TD providers have > > many choices to provide I/O to the guest. The common I/O models are > > emulated devices, para-virtualized devices, SRIOV devices and Direct Device > assignments. > > This monster patch needs splitting up. At least into io + mmio + fifo. > Adding the tdx helper functions can be a separate patch too. Ok, this patch will be split up into io+mmio+fifo in the next version. > > Calling CPUID should not be needed, we have a new fancy > ConfidentialComputing PCD for that now. The gUefiCpuPkgTokenSpaceGuid.PcdConfidentialComputingGuestAttr is defined in UefiCpuPkg. While BaseIoLibIntrinsicSev is in MdePkg. If the ConfidentialComputing PCD is used, then UefiCpuPkg has to be included in BaseIoLibIntrinsicSev.inf. I check all the *.inf under MdePkg but no one *.inf include UefiCpuPkg. I am not sure if UefiCpuPkg can be included in BaseIoLibIntrinsicSev.inf. > > The new wrappers in IoLibFifo.c should also check for sev, so we have > something along the lines of ... > > switch (getpcd(cc)) { > case tdx: > TdxFifo(...) > break; > case sev: > SevFifo(...) > break; > default: > DefaultFifo(...) > break; > } > > ... instead of hiding the default case in IoFifoSev.nasm. > > Maybe that's something to cleanup for amd (Brijesh?) beforehand, so the > structure is there already and the tdx patches just need to add the "case > tdx:" > bits. Tdx patches can first use above structure. AMD can update it later. Either way is ok.
